This is the mail archive of the gcc-patches@gcc.gnu.org mailing list for the GCC project.


Index Nav: [Date Index] [Subject Index] [Author Index] [Thread Index]
Message Nav: [Date Prev] [Date Next] [Thread Prev] [Thread Next]
Other format: [Raw text]

Re: PATCH: PR target/32000: x86 backend uses aligned load on unaligned memory


Hello!

> 2008-03-30  H.J. Lu  <hongjiu.lu@intel.com>
>
> 	PR target/32000
> 	* config/i386/i386.md (*movti_internal): Emit unaligned SSE
> 	load/store if memory is unaligned.
> 	(*movti_rex64): Likewise.
>
> 	* config/i386/predicates.md (misaligned_operand): New.
>
> 2008-03-30  H.J. Lu  <hongjiu.lu@intel.com>
>
> 	PR target/32000
> 	* gcc.target/i386/pr32000-1.c: New.
> 	* gcc.target/i386/pr32000-2.c: Likewise.
> 	* gcc.target/i386/pr32000-3.c: Likewise.
> 	* gcc.target/i386/pr32000-4.c: Likewise.
> 	* gcc.target/i386/pr32000-5.c: Likewise.
> 	* gcc.target/i386/pr32000-6.c: Likewise.

This is OK for mainline (AFAICS, this is not a regression on 4.3).

Thanks,
Uros.


Index Nav: [Date Index] [Subject Index] [Author Index] [Thread Index]
Message Nav: [Date Prev] [Date Next] [Thread Prev] [Thread Next]